French food retailer Grand Frais is preparing to open a store in Wickrange, its second in Luxembourg after opening one in March last year.

In March 2020, when Luxembourg was in lockdown due to the covid-19 pandemic, Grand Frais was preparing to open its first location outside France. The staff was ready to welcome lovers of fruit and vegetables, meat and fish, and cheese and dairy products.

The two companies in Contern (“Le primeur de Contern” and “Le fromager de Contern”), which together employ 17 people, lost almost €700,000, according to the first annual balance sheet--published in April 2021 and regarding the year ending on 30 September, six months after opening. It was still too early, however, to draw any conclusions.

Earlier this year, Grand Frais registered two other companies, “Le primeur de Mersch” and “Le fromager de Mersch”--implying a future site in Mersch--but at the beginning of August it registered two more. These are “Le primeur de Wickrange” and “Le fromager de Wickrange”. 

More specs are known about this 5,000m2 site, which includes 168 parking spaces and a full storage facility, and is located between Wickrange and Pontpierre. An opening date is yet to be announced.
